Ben Revere Homers! What's Next for Sports Fans?

So Ben Revere last night hit his first home run.  Not of the season. Not of the month.  Of his big league career!  

In honor of Revere's accomplishment, here's a list of four sports achievements we're still waiting for as fans, one for each base Revere touched last night in his first career round-tripper:

1.  The Cubs win the World Series.  Sorry Cubs fans, but I couldn't leave this one out.  I mean, seriously, how could I make a list about "things we're waiting for as sports fans" and not mention a World Series drought of over a century?

2.  A horse takes the triple crown.  The Belmont Stakes happens on June 7, so fingers crossed for California Chrome.

3.  The Maple Leaps bring the Stanley Cup back to Toronto. They haven't won the Cup since the 1966-'67 season, the longest drought among any of the Original Six franchises.

4.  The city of Cleveland wins a championship.  Maybe they can adopt the Denver Broncos?  Or the Oakland A's?  Or the Miami Heat!?  Oh yeah ... never mind that last one.
